#537f3e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#537f3e is composed of 32.5% red, 49.8%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 50.2% black. It has a hue angle of 100.6 degrees, a saturation of 34.4% and a lightness of 37.1%. #537f3e color hex could be obtained by blending #a6fe7c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#537f3e color description : Dark moderate green.

#537f3e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#537f3e has RGB values of R:83, G:127,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.35,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.5. Its decimal value is 5472062.

Shades and Tints of #537f3e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050804 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#537f3e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d625b is the less saturated color, while #3eb904 is the most saturated one.
